The Assistant Director, under the guidance of the Director, provides administrative support to the Physical Plant. This position supervises the work of assigned personnel, which includes assigning and approving work for assigned craft shops and augmenting contractors of the Physical Plant and determining their priorities. This position is also responsible for providing leadership to other administrative functions and support staff as assigned to ensure the effective and efficient operations, as well as serving as the liaison to the campus in matters concerning the programs, policies, and financial matters related to the Physical Plant.
